If you’ve got dreams of Disney Stardom, this might just be your big break. Disney has just announced an official casting call for the Disney Channel!

Disney is looking for new talent, able to play between the ages of 8 and 16. If you think you’ve got what it takes, check out the info below!
The process starts at Disney’s official casting site, where prospective performers will be asked to record themselves reading a short script. You don’t need anything fancy to get started; just your cellphone or digital camera, a plain background, and your winning personality. Oh, and the permission of a parent or guardian if you’re under the age of 18, of course.
This casting call is open to everyone, regardless of gender, race, ethnicity, or any other characteristic. So long as you can convincingly play someone under the age of 16, you’ve got a chance at fame and glory.
Here are some tips, provided by Disney themselves, to help you make your audition absolutely perfect!
- Don’t spend any money: You don’t need anything but yourself and the camera you’ve already got in your pocket for this audition. Don’t worry about splurging on sets, fancy DSLR cameras, or special lighting. Also, especially don’t pay any money for the opportunity to audition. Disney will never charge you for an audition. If someone claiming to represent the Disney Channel tries to charge you a fee for the privilege of performing, they’re trying to pull a fast one on you.
- Be sure to record in landscape mode, and capture your head and shoulders in frame. They recommend leaving about an inch above your head, and filming in front of a plain background like a wall.
- Make sure you’re well lit! Try to avoid any distracting shadows! Can’t do an audition if no one can see you!
- Speak loud and clear! They’ve got to be able to hear your performance!
- Finally, be yourself! Wear clothes that make you feel awesome, and let your brilliant personality shine through!
